    In this special episode of Q in Charge, Joe the Q takes a deeper look at how current global events are influencing the future of energy, mobility, and technology. As tensions in the Middle East disrupt critical energy routes such as the Strait of Hormuz, the world is once again reminded of how fragile global supply chains can be. With oil shipments threatened and energy markets reacting quickly, industries across the globe are watching closely. Rather than focusing on the politics of the conflict, this episode explores how these developments affect the technology landscape—from electric vehicles and battery energy storage systems (BESS) to renewable energy infrastructure and grid modernization. Joe discusses how rising oil prices and supply uncertainty historically accelerate technological change, often pushing countries and industries to invest more aggressively in electrification and energy independence. The conversation also examines how global manufacturers and technology companies—from Asia, Europe, and North America—are responding to these pressures by advancing EV production, scaling battery manufacturing, and strengthening energy resilience. As the world navigates economic shocks and geopolitical tensions, the episode highlights how innovation in clean energy and electrified transportation could help stabilize future energy systems. This episode offers a thoughtful perspective on how crises can reshape technological progress, and why the transition toward electrification and smarter energy systems may accelerate during periods of global uncertainty.
